Provides students w ith appropriate learning activities and experiences designed to fulfill their potential for intellectual, emotional, physical and social growth.
Position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university.
- Meet Texas "highly qualified" standards.
- Texas Teacher Certificate appropriate for level and subject area of assignment (required for ESL/Bilingual)
- Plan a program of study that, as much as possible, meets the individual needs, interests, and abilities of the students.
- Create a classroom environment that is conducive to learning and appropriate to the maturity and interests of the students.
- Prepare lessons that reflect accommodations for individual differences.
- Prepare for classes assigned and show written evidence of preparation upon request of immediate supervisor.
- Encourage students to set and maintain standards of classroom behavior.
- Guide the learning process toward the achievement of curriculum goals and, in harmony w ith the goals, establish clear objectives for all lessons, units, projects, and the like to communicate these objectives to the students.
- Employ a variety of instructional techniques and instructional media consistent w ith the physical limitations of the location provided, and the needs and capabilities of the individuals or student groups involved.
- Strive to implement, by instruction and action, the district's philosophy of education and instructional goals and objectives .
- Assess the accomplishments of the students on a regular basis and provide progress reports as required.
- Refer students for evaluation by district specialists as required. o Take necessary and reasonable precautions to protect the students, equipment, materials, and facilities.
- Maintain accurate, complete, and correct records as required by law , district policy, and administrative regulations.
- Assist the administration in implementing all policies and rules governing student life and conduct.
- Develop reasonable rules of classroom behavior. Maintain order in the classroom in a fair and just manner.
- Make provisions for being available to the students and to the parents for education-related purposes when required.
- Plan and supervise purposeful assignments for teacher aide(s) and volunteer(s) and, cooperatively with department heads, evaluate their job performance.
- Maintain and improve professional competence. o Participate in district and campus staff development.
- Attend staff meetings and serve on staff committees.
- Maintain a professional relationship w ith colleagues. o Establish and maintain open lines of communication w ith students, parents, and community members.
- Prepare and submit lesson plans in a timely manner in the platform the school utilizes.
- Maintain a minimum number of grades in the Gradebook in a timely manner.
- Meet the mentor teacher regularly (if new teacher)
- Perform other duties as assigned.
